Why Choose a Sliding Door Wardrobe with Drawers?

Sliding door wardrobes with built-in drawers offer multiple benefits, making them a preferred choice for modern homes.

1. Space-Saving Design

Sliding doors move along a track instead of swinging outward, making them ideal for small bedrooms and compact spaces. They fit neatly against walls, allowing better placement of furniture like beds, nightstands, and desks. Mirrored sliding doors can also make a room look bigger by reflecting light.

2. Improved Organization

Built-in drawers help separate and store different items efficiently. You can dedicate drawers to accessories, socks, and everyday essentials, while shelves and hanging space hold clothes and larger items. This layout prevents clutter and makes finding what you need much easier.

3. Modern Aesthetic

Sliding wardrobes come in a range of materials and finishes, including wood grain, high-gloss, and mirrored doors. Whether you prefer a minimalist, contemporary, or classic style, there’s a design to match your décor. Handle less sliding doors also add a sleek, seamless look.

4. Smooth & Easy Access

Sliding doors glide effortlessly on tracks, providing quick and hassle-free access to your wardrobe. Unlike hinged doors, they don’t block pathways, making them ideal for tight spaces. Option for soft-close systems to reduce noise and prevent wear over time.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Sliding Door Wardrobe with Drawers

When selecting the right wardrobe, consider these important factors to ensure functionality and style.

1. Wardrobe Size & Dimensions

Before purchasing, measure the available space in your bedroom. Ensure there is enough clearance for the sliding doors to move freely. Standard wardrobe widths range from 150cm to 250cm, with heights between 180cm to 240cm.

How to Measure Your Space:

Measure the width, height, and depth of the available area.

Consider skirting boards and uneven walls when taking measurements.

2. Material & Finish

The material of the wardrobe affects durability and aesthetics. Some common options include:

Wooden Finish – Traditional and warm, available in oak, walnut, and pine.

Mirrored Doors – Creates an illusion of more space and adds a modern touch.

Glass or High Gloss Finish – Sleek and contemporary, ideal for modern interiors.

Metal Frames – Provides a minimalist and industrial look.

3. Number of Doors & Panels

The number of doors depends on the width of the wardrobe. Popular configurations include:

Two-door sliding wardrobe – Ideal for small bedrooms.

Three-door sliding wardrobe – Offers more storage and flexibility.

Four-door sliding wardrobe – Suitable for larger spaces with extensive storage needs.

4. Internal Storage Layout

A well-organized wardrobe should have a mix of shelves, hanging space, and drawers. Consider the following:

Adjustable Shelves – Customizable storage for different items.

Hanging Rails – For coats, dresses, and formal wear.

Built-in Drawers – Perfect for storing smaller essentials like socks, underwear, and accessories.

5. Soft-Close Mechanism

For a smooth and quiet operation, opt for wardrobes with soft-close sliding doors and drawers. This prevents slamming and extends the lifespan of the wardrobe.

6. Customization & Additional Features

Some wardrobes offer customizable options such as:

LED Lighting – Enhances visibility inside the wardrobe.

Integrated Mirrors – Saves space and adds functionality.

Sliding Mechanism Quality – Ensure the tracks and rollers are sturdy for long-term use.

Best Placement for a Sliding Door Wardrobe with Drawers

The placement of your wardrobe affects accessibility and room layout. Here are some ideal spots:

1. Against a Main Wall

Positioning a sliding door wardrobe against the longest wall in your bedroom ensures maximum storage capacity without disrupting movement. This layout allows you to:

Utilize vertical space efficiently, especially with floor-to-ceiling designs.

Keep the room feeling open and spacious, as the wardrobe aligns neatly with the wall.

Maintain easy access to drawers and shelves without obstructing other furniture.

This placement works well for both large and small bedrooms, ensuring a balanced and organized look.

2. In a Corner

Efficient use of space, especially in smaller bedrooms.

Creates a dedicated storage zone without overwhelming the room.

Allows better arrangement of other furniture, such as beds, desks, or seating areas.

A mirrored wardrobe in the corner can also reflect light and make the space feel bigger.

3. As a Room Divider

In studio apartments or open-plan layouts, a sliding door wardrobe can serve as a functional partition while offering ample storage. This setup:

Creates a sense of separation between different areas (e.g., bedroom and living space).

Keeps clothes and essentials neatly stored and out of sight.

Adds privacy without requiring additional walls or screens.

For a modern touch, opt for glass or frosted sliding doors, allowing light to pass through while still providing separation.

Maintenance Tips for Sliding Door Wardrobes with Drawers

To keep your wardrobe in top condition, follow these simple maintenance tips:

1. Regular Cleaning

Wipe down doors with a microfiber cloth to remove dust and fingerprints.

Use a damp cloth for wooden surfaces and a glass cleaner for mirrored or glossy doors.

2. Lubricate Sliding Tracks

Clean the sliding door tracks regularly to remove debris.

Apply a silicone-based lubricant for smooth operation.

3. Organize Drawers Efficiently

Use dividers for better organization of smaller items.

Avoid overloading drawers to prevent wear and tear.
